Camino La Fabrica 10, Macher, Spain (Open map)
Calle Del Cesto 2, Las Brenas, Spain (Open map)
Calle Janubio 3, Playa Blanca (Lanzarote), Spain (Open map)
Urb Cortijo Viejo, Yaiza (Lanzarote), Spain (Open map)
Avenida De Las Playas 77 Puerto Del Carmen, Los Pocillos, Spain (Open map)
C/ Malva, 10, Puerto del Carmen (Lanzarote), Spain (Open map)
No. 6, Langshui East Road, Langzhong, China (Open map)
Islas Canarias, 1, Costa Teguise, Spain (Open map)
Calle Alcorce, 11, Puerto del Carmen (Lanzarote), Spain (Open map)
Calle Arpon, 5, Puerto del Carmen (Lanzarote), Spain (Open map)
Ilas De Lobos, 2, Costa Teguise, Spain (Open map)
Adelfas S/N, Costa Teguise, Spain (Open map)
Calle Timon, 5, Puerto del Carmen (Lanzarote), Spain (Open map)
Calle Geiser, 11, Puerto del Carmen (Lanzarote), Spain (Open map)
Calle Las Palmeras Nº2, Parcela 11 Urb. Las Coloradas, Playa Blanca (Lanzarote), Spain (Open map)
Afre Hoya, 2, 35580 Playa Blanca, Spain , (Calle Hoya De Afre, 2, 35580 Playa Blanca, Las Palmas, Spain), Playa Blanca (Lanzarote), Spain (Open map)
Faro Pechiguera, Playa Blanca (Lanzarote), Spain (Open map)